After a short illness with Non-Hodgkin Lymphoma, William Robert “Bill” Rowzee, Jr., 68, of Columbus, Mississippi, died at MD Anderson, Houston, Texas, with his wife and daughter by his side. A memorial service will be held March 30, 2019, at 10:00 a.m. at the Lowndes Funeral Home, Columbus, Mississippi Bill was born too late William R. Rowzee, Sr. and Donna Ruth Skelton, in Union, Mississippi. Bill graduated from Decatur High School in 1968, East Central Community College in 1970, both in Decatur, Mississippi and graduated from Mississippi State University in 1973. Bill loved his Mississippi State Bulldogs, football, basketball (both men and women) and baseball. Bill enjoyed his work life as a purchasing manager at Omnova Solutions (formerly General Tire and Rubber/GenCorp/Diveritech General) for 38 years. Many life long friendships were made with other Omnova employees. Hobbies that Bill enjoyed were gardening, shelling on the beach, scuba diving and playing with his dogs, Penny and Buck. Some of the best times were spent with daughter, Katie. They enjoyed Mississippi State ball games together, even going to the College World Series in 2018. Some great family times were spent at Pensacola Beach and Seacrest, Florida. Bill was a life long member of the Decatur Methodist Church in Decatur, Mississippi. Bill was preceded in death by his parents, William Robert Rowzee, Sr. and Donna Ruth Skelton Rowzee. Survivors include his wife of 35 years, Myra Elrod Rowzee of Columbus, Mississippi; daughter, Katherine Megan Rowzee of Oxford, Mississippi; sister, Donna Sue Rowzee Tinsley of Franklin, Tennessee; nephews, Terry Robert Tinsley (Rebecca) of Gainesville, Virginia and Kirk Martin Tinsley (Lina) of Franklin, Tennessee; great nieces and great nephews and numerous cousins.
